USCIS has adopted a stricter discretionary review standard for adjustment of status applications filed in the U.S., increasing scrutiny on certain green card applicants even when statutory eligibility requirements are met. Taft’s Kreuza Lako Gjezi outlines the policy changes, key risk factors, and what applicants and employers should consider moving forward. Read more: https://bit.ly/4dBa2np
